# Service Accounts: String Extraction

The `extract-i18n` script pulls translatable strings from all Bramblewick repos and pushes them to the Glossa service. It runs under the `i18n-extractor` service account. Do not run it under your personal account; Glossa rate-limits individual users aggressively. The account has write access to the staging catalog only. Set the token in your shell before invoking the script. The current staging token is below.

API key for kahap-kafog: zpat15_6qzxZ7YR8aDwjmp

**Q: Why do my calls to the Orchard Upstream API suddenly return 503s?**

That's the Fennelworks circuit breaker doing its job. If the upstream throws errors on more than 20% of requests in a 30-second window, we trip the breaker and fail fast for a minute so things can recover. Your plugin should back off and retry, not hammer us. Want to inspect breaker state locally? The debug console is sealed by default, and you can open it with the recovery passphrase below.

strongbox words: oliael-gilax-lamael

**Ticket: Nightly search reindex failing with connection errors**

For new folks: every night at 02:00 the Lumenquill reindex job rebuilds the search catalog from the primary store. Since Tuesday it has been aborting partway through with pool exhaustion errors, leaving the index stale. We suspect the job is opening one connection per shard instead of reusing the pool. Please reproduce locally before touching staging, and log every attempt in this ticket. To connect to the reindex database, use the connection string below.

database URL for bahop-yagep: mssql://sildor_svc:35ha7jz@db-fb6d.nelvrodyn.example:5432/casath

## Deploy step 6 — Inkbill renderer

Build the Inkbill PDF invoice renderer from the release branch. Run the golden-invoice render test; diff output against fixtures. Zero pixel drift required. Bump the font bundle version if glyph warnings appear. Package the artifact, then sign before pushing to the Harrowgate registry — unsigned pushes get rejected since last sprint. Rollout is canary-first: 5% for one hour, then full. Flag any render latency over 400ms at the sync. Sign the release artifact with the following key.

rollout seal: bky3_7wZ